A student on exchange in Geneva describes Lake Geneva as a genuine go-to spot rather than just a photo stop, spending many afternoons there to swim, picnic or paddle-boat with the Jet d'Eau and snow-covered Alps visible in the background - a combination she calls one of the best free things to do in the city. She specifically flags the water as clean and comfortably warm through summer, making it a real alternative to a beach day rather than a novelty dip. Baby Plage, a short walk north of the Jet d'Eau, comes recommended by other visitors as a free, easy entry point with lakeside rocks and rose gardens nearby for anyone not looking for a formal lido experience. Posters generally rate a Lake Geneva swim as one of the simplest, most authentically local ways to spend a warm-weather afternoon in the city, requiring no ticket or booking, just a towel.

Geneva forum threads describe January as cold and frequently foggy, with typical temperatures cited between 0-4C and many nights dropping below freezing. Posters consistently flagged the low-lying winter fog, common anywhere between November and March, as the defining feature of the season - it settles over the plateau making the city look moody and atmospheric, and while it does clear on some days, it can also linger for stretches. A recurring silver lining: the fog typically tops out around 1000m, so a day trip up into the surrounding mountains often means climbing straight out of the grey and into genuine sunshine above the cloud layer. The consistent packing advice was proper winter layers, a warm hat and gloves, plus waterproof boots for anyone heading into snowier terrain nearby.

Geneva's forum calls early June an excellent window — long days, warm without being oppressive, the countryside in full bloom. Regulars flag Lake Geneva's swimming temperature as weather-dependent day to day: a run of sun gets it into the low 20s°C, an overcast stretch keeps it cold.
July here runs in the mid to high twenties with the occasional record-breaking day in the mid thirties, and regulars say the breeze off the lake is what makes the city bearable when it is hot. August in Geneva is hot and, regulars note, has been getting hotter - one recent year had a fortnight from the 13th to the 26th with every daily maximum above 25C and a peak of 34.5C. Our row's 27.7C reads as 29C. What makes the city liveable in it is the lake: thousands swim every day, the Bains des Paquis is the name everyone gives, and the water sits around 19 to 20C in midsummer. The breeze off it matters as much as the swim does. The fixture is the city's festival in the first fortnight, with lakeside attractions and one of the world's largest firework displays on the second Saturday. Pack summer clothes plus a jumper for the evenings. The record: 14.7C nights, 7 precipitation days carrying 55.3mm and 11.4 hours of sun.
Regulars say September here can be as warm as summer or carry the first tang of autumn, and that the two arrive at different heights: the grass is browning off up in the mountains while the plain is still summery green. Our row sits between at 22.2C days over 10.9C nights. What the month buys is access - from about mid-September the crowds thin and everything in the mountains is still open - and the vineyard paths above the lake are what they recommend walking. Anyone coming for colour is early: they put the peak between the 20th of October and the 5th of November. Our 70.8mm falls across 8.2 days. Geneva forum regulars are specific that the city itself, unlike the nearby mountains, rarely holds onto a snowy scene: “snow in the city is extremely unlikely (though not unknown), and rain is much more likely,” with daytime highs “between 4-5°C and about 10°C.” When snow does fall in town it “rarely remains,” a different story from the surrounding areas where regulars note it usually melts within days but gets cleared fast from main roads regardless. The Christmas Market on Place de la Fusterie runs from late November through December 24th, and an ice rink stays open all winter on the Rhône riverbank — reliable plans whatever the sky does. Our record: 6.8°C days, 1°C nights, 186.1mm of rain, 17.6 rain days and 36.9cm of snow across the month — a higher snow total than the 'rarely sticks in the city' framing implies on its own, though a monthly average can be pulled up by a handful of snowy years without any single short visit necessarily seeing it accumulate.
